how can we stop worm mounds appearing on the lawn

Answer question

Replies

buffriddler
Buffriddler

17 Aug, 2008

 

Hello mog
Spike the lawn with a fork and then give it a feed this will do two things. first get some air into the roots and secondly move the worms on because they dont like airated lawns.
hope this helps
